A few years back I was working a convention selling items and a guy came up to me looking to sell his vintage Star Wars collection. There was roughly 75 figures, cases, and accessories. I quickly glanced at the figures and told him I'd give him $150 for the entire lot which he took.
After taking them home and going through most of the lot, there was a handful of the "last 17" figures from the early 80s (I wasn't aware of the value at the time). Ended up selling an EV9D9 for $130 on ebay and the rest of the "last 17" for between $40-$60 each. |
